As we acquire more knowledge, things do not become more comprehensible, but more complex and mysterious.

Knowledge is something that we learn across the way of our life span either through school and colleges (Academic knowledge) or through life experiences (Practical knowledge). Whichever it is as we grow up our learning and learning materials both expands. The prompt made a statement regarding the knowledge being more and more complex and mysterious as time goes by and I strongly agree with the statement that as we explore our curiosity and extend our academic life we get to know more and more about the complexity of a simple matter mainly for two reasons.

To begin, When we are in pre-school we merely get the idea about counting, pictorial identification of animals, vegetables etc. Let’s talk about math first, after pre-school students learn a bit deeper, like different types of counting methods. Then comes different kind of numbers like then comes the simple number and complex numbers which we used to call undefined numbers in pre-school naming “impossible” numbers. After that, if he or she chooses to major in mathematics in college for higher studies he or she will learn different kinds of formula and different kinds of equation and their usage. Most of these methods that the students will learn there have no usage in daily life so they seem very complicated and sometimes people get frustrated. Actually when you go to major in a subject it is not expected that you will use the learnings in your day to day life rather you will utilize your knowledge to solve different problems or come up with new solutions. But then again, they are important but of course complicated.

Next let’s step aside from academics and focus on our day to day life. People at their young age learn only a few survival knowledge like their very first learnings are something as simple as who is your mom, who is your dad, how to eat, how to sit etc. and as time goes and that toddler is not a toddler anymore rather a young boy, he needs to learn how to tasks by himself, he needs to learn to communicate with people, social manners, differentiation between good and bad including their consequences and adapt to it which is not very simple because in society people are different and to live in society you have to deal with these different kinds of people which is not simple at all! Moving on to the next chapter of life where you have to earn your bread and to earn your bread, you will need to work and to work you will need to learn first – yes going back to the academic complexity again.

Yes some may argue that, at some point things get comprehensible in school because it starts to make sense right? Like why the sky is blue, why we need to eat. Then again yes they start to make sense and they are right (after all of our learning has passes through some kind of experiments or analysis) but that doesn’t mean that they are simple. Rather as we go deep and deep to a topic we realize that there so much more to it that still unknown and mysterious!
